Thermal window replacement services involve removing existing windows and installing new, energy-efficient models designed to improve a building’s insulation. This process typically includes selecting windows that offer better thermal performance, preparing the window openings, and properly installing the new units to ensure a secure fit. The goal is to enhance the overall energy efficiency of a property by reducing heat transfer through the windows, which can lead to lower heating and cooling costs. These services are often sought by homeowners looking to upgrade outdated or damaged windows to achieve better comfort and energy savings.
This service helps address common problems associated with older or poorly insulated windows. Drafts around windows can cause uneven indoor temperatures and increase energy bills. Warped or cracked window frames may lead to leaks and difficulty closing or opening windows properly. Condensation buildup between window panes can indicate failed seals, reducing insulation effectiveness. Thermal window replacement can resolve these issues by replacing worn or inefficient windows with newer models that provide a tighter seal and improved insulation properties.

The overview below groups typical Thermal Window Replacement proj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Flint, MI.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- typically range from $250 to $600 for common window fixes or small replacements. Many routine jobs fall within this middle range, depending on window size and type. Fewer projects reach the higher end of this spectrum.
Full Window Replacement - the cost for replacing an entire window usually falls between $1,000 and $3,000 per unit. Larger or more complex projects can exceed this range, especially for custom or energy-efficient options. Most standard replacements are completed within this band.
Multiple Window Projects - replacing several windows at once can often reduce the per-unit cost, typically totaling between $5,000 and $15,000 for a full home. Many local contractors offer discounts for larger jobs, though costs can vary based on window quantity and style.
High-End or Custom Installations - larger, more intricate projects such as custom-shaped or high-performance windows can reach $5,000 or more per window. These projects are less common and tend to be on the higher end of the cost spectrum, depending on specifications.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What are the benefits of thermal window replacement? Thermal window replacement can improve energy efficiency, reduce drafts, and enhance indoor comfort by replacing older, less efficient windows with modern options handled by local contractors.
How do I know if my windows need to be replaced? Signs that may indicate the need for replacement include difficulty opening or closing windows, condensation between panes, or noticeable drafts and heat loss, which local service providers can assess.
What types of windows are available for replacement? There are various options such as double-pane, triple-pane, and low-emissivity (Low-E) windows, with local contractors able to recommend suitable choices based on your needs.
Can thermal window replacement improve home security? Yes, many modern replacement windows come with enhanced locking mechanisms and sturdy frames, which can contribute to increased security when installed by local pros.
